Listing Your Ocala Home: Key Electrical Assessment Items
Before offering your Ocala property on the real estate landscape, a thorough electrical inspection is often demanded and can significantly impact potential homeowner confidence. Home buyers are particularly aware on safety, so addressing potential electrical faults upfront can accelerate the sale process and prevent costly hold-ups. Here are some crucial electrical areas to examine during your pre-listing evaluation. Firstly, verify the electrical panel for proper labeling and appropriate amperage. Secondly, confirm all receptacles are properly grounded and functioning, noting any damaged wiring or loose connections. Also, assess the quality of any exposed wiring, particularly in crawl spaces. Finally, observe smoke detectors and carbon monoxide detectors; they should be operational and have new power sources. A professional electrical inspector can offer a detailed assessment, adding value to your listing and attracting qualified buyers.
